Output fbed0ec9952cd5c14d917e86b294e67f06f1390d8456a02b8035d86ee4ac6adb:4

value
170513639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f616abb5bfdc0160eb9fe6ef715f41d32e4aed7 OP_EQUAL
address
34Ywa8tdz7M38mGKbiaP8h9WD7sJmHo6up
transaction
fbed0ec9952cd5c14d917e86b294e67f06f1390d8456a02b8035d86ee4ac6adb
spent
true